If it is displaying fast charging while charging then it should be working fine. It charges faster when it's lower (0-30%) and slower as it moves up. If you're topping off (80-99%) then it will charge slower.

Samsung on the S7E uses a similar tech to Quickcharge 2.0 by Qualcomm. This means the fast charge works from 0-60%, then it charges at normal rate.

Wireless fast charging will always be slower then if you just plugged the cable in and fast charged that way. There have been times when my S7 Edge easily took 3 hours to charge from 5% when plugging it in would take 90 minutes. Normally from 5%, my phone takes about 2 hrs, 10 minutes or so.

There's two places to turn Fast Charging on in the s7 edge. Make sure both are on.

Also there's lots of Samsung Fast Charging stands about that are fakes.

They dont Fast charge and some don't have fans in. They are considerably lighter than the original.

I was unfortunate to buy a fake one. I returned it and bought one from the official Samsung online shop.
